Output 55e4bf6e87b6aba3b5fa62f124bf4731664d37977d0d824b0cfdb3511115c039:3

value
1701830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a42c79879dc8428d0417d43f72968a41ea6209f OP_EQUAL
address
3CqUMszFZPXHEfyqUTkHW6nqjZgHQatife
transaction
55e4bf6e87b6aba3b5fa62f124bf4731664d37977d0d824b0cfdb3511115c039
confirmations
154844
spent
true